Three men were hospitalized after a reported robbery at a West Seattle encampment late Sunday, according to Seattle police. The victims were taken to local hospitals, and their conditions were not immediately disclosed.

Police report

In a post on X, the Seattle Police Department said three men were hospitalized following the robbery at a West Seattle encampment and cautioned that the information was “preliminary and subject to change.” The department also noted that its social media posts are not monitored and that anyone needing immediate assistance should call 911.

Encampments and past violence

Homeless encampments in Seattle have previously been the scene of serious crimes. In 2023, a man was convicted in a violent spree that included a murder at a West Seattle encampment, as reported by KIRO 7.

The city’s approach to encampments, from sweeps to tiny-house sites and outreach, has been heavily contested. Data show low shelter-acceptance rates in some neighborhoods, including West Seattle, according to PubliCola.
